BMO sees Victory Capital shares as a top pick among asset managers with buyback potential in 2025

On Thursday, BMO Capital Markets updated its outlook on Victory Capital Holdings, Inc. (NASDAQ:VCTR), increasing the firm's price target to $78.00, up from the previous target of $71.00. The investment firm maintains an Outperform rating on the asset management company's stock. According to InvestingPro data, Victory Capital has demonstrated strong market performance, with a notable return of over 40% in the past six months.

The optimism towards Victory Capital is partly due to the anticipated benefits from the company's relationship with Amundi. BMO Capital highlights the revenue synergy potential following Victory Capital's partnership with the European asset management giant. This relationship is expected to contribute positively to Victory Capital's financial performance heading into 2025.

Victory Capital has distinguished itself from its competitors by achieving margin expansion, a feat it has maintained since 2021. The analyst attributes this success to Victory Capital's highly variable cost structure, which is comprised of revenue-sharing arrangements, vendor agreements, and significant employee ownership.

This structure stands in contrast to the approximate 35% variable cost ratio of its peers. InvestingPro data shows the company maintains a healthy gross profit margin of nearly 40%, demonstrating its operational efficiency.

Looking forward, 2025 is projected to be a year rich in catalysts for Victory Capital. These include improving net flows, further revenue synergies from the Amundi partnership, the potential for additional acquisitions, the possibility of resuming stock buybacks, and a reduction in the overhang from private equity ownership.

The analyst's selection of top asset manager picks for the approaching year includes Victory Capital, alongside other notable firms. This positive outlook reflects a confidence in Victory Capital's strategic initiatives and its ability to capitalize on market opportunities.
